Main features and details

Understanding the main features of digital casino entertainment is essential for experienced gamblers. One of the most significant advancements is the use of virtual reality (VR) technology. VR casinos allow players to immerse themselves in a 3D environment, interacting with other players and dealers as if they were in a physical casino. This technology not only enhances the gaming experience but also creates a sense of community among players.

Another critical component is the implementation of blockchain technology. This decentralized ledger system ensures transparency and fairness in gaming outcomes, as every transaction is recorded and cannot be altered. Additionally, the use of smart contracts can automate payouts and game rules, further enhancing trust in the system.

Artificial intelligence (AI) is also playing a pivotal role in personalizing the gaming experience. AI algorithms analyze player behavior to offer tailored game recommendations and bonuses, ensuring that players receive a customized experience that keeps them engaged.

Practical examples and use cases

Real-world usage scenarios illustrate how these technologies are being applied in digital casinos. For instance, a player using a VR headset can join a virtual poker table, interacting with other players from around the world. This setup not only replicates the social aspect of gambling but also allows for a more dynamic gameplay experience.

In terms of blockchain, several online casinos are now accepting c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. This shift not only attracts tech-savvy gamblers but also provides a level of security that traditional payment methods cannot offer. Players can enjoy faster transactions and lower fees, making their gambling experience more efficient.

Moreover, gamification is being utilized in loyalty programs. Casinos are rewarding players with points for every game played, which can be redeemed for bonuses or free spins. This approach not only incentivizes play but also fosters a sense of achievement among players.

Advantages and disadvantages

As with any technological advancement, there are both advantages and disadvantages to consider. On the positive side, the integration of new technologies enhances user experience, increases accessibility, and provides greater security. Players can enjoy a wider variety of games and features that were previously unavailable in traditional casinos.

However, there are also drawbacks. The reliance on technology can lead to issues such as technical glitches or cybersecurity threats. Additionally, the rapid pace of change may leave some players behind, particularly those who are less tech-savvy. It is crucial for online casinos to provide adequate support and education to ensure all players can adapt to these changes.
